site stats

How does software development work

WebSep 3, 2024 · Design and implementation – the team develops and implements software according to the pre-defined specification. Verification and validation – this is where the team makes sure that the software being developed conforms to the specification and meets the customer needs identified in the business requirements. Maintenance and … WebJan 13, 2024 · Software developers create software to meet user needs by employing diagrams and models, writing code, and ensuring overall functionality. These …

What Is Software Development: Definitio…

WebApr 13, 2024 · Training Requirements: Effective collaboration is key to successful software development. When teams fail to work together and communicate effectively, the success of the project is compromised ... WebSoftware development is the process of conceiving, specifying, designing, programming, documenting, testing, and bug fixing involved in creating and maintaining applications, … solutions for slippery shower floors https://northernrag.com

How Does Fleet Management Software Work? - developers.dev

WebFeb 28, 2024 · For example, a software architect selects a project's style and language, approves the tools to build and support the project, and sets guidelines for coding practices. The developers then organize into working groups based on user stories, which get reprioritized as the project progresses. WebApr 13, 2024 · Deliver fast. One of the main benefits of lean software development is that it enables you to deliver value to your customers faster and more frequently. By eliminating waste, optimizing the whole ... WebJun 15, 2024 · Software development estimation requires an understanding of all parts of your software development project and the time needed to successfully complete the work to meet the quality criteria set by your clients. There’s also money, labor and so much more. Let’s explore how software development estimation works and its techniques and tools. solutions for shark finning

The SDLC: phases, popular models, benefits & more · Raygun Blog

Category:Becoming a Software Developer Education and Experience Needed

Tags:How does software development work

How does software development work

How to install GitHub Copilot? - Microsoft Community

WebMar 24, 2024 · Software engineering is the branch of computer science that deals with the design, development, testing, and maintenance of software applications. Software engineers apply engineering principles and knowledge of programming languages to build software solutions for end users. Software engineer tasks and responsibilities WebNov 28, 2024 · An Agile development team works off a backlog of requirements, which are often called user stories. The backlog is prioritized, with the most important user stories …

How does software development work

Did you know?

Web“Small Class” Custom Software Development Companies. Small Class software development companies tend to run very lean businesses with a handful of employees and low expenses. They can have between 2 to 10 employees, including the owners of the company, and generally work with startups, local small businesses, and medium sized … WebOct 23, 2024 · The software development life cycle is critical during the project development because it helps each team member, from manager to programmer, monitor progress. Thus, this methodology improves the quality of software and facilitates the development process.

WebSep 6, 2024 · There are 12 principles of agile software development: 1. Customer satisfaction by offering valuable software regularly. 2. Welcome change of requirements, … WebThe benefits of DevOps. Teams that adopt DevOps culture, practices, and tools become high-performing, building better products faster for greater customer satisfaction. This …

WebAug 18, 2024 · Software development metrics can reveal how an application is performing and how effective the development team is in its work. IT organizations rely on a range of these KPIs to fully understand software engineers' progress, as well as software quality, such as performance and user satisfaction. WebMar 1, 2024 · View More. Software development is the process of designing, creating, testing, and maintaining different software applications. It involves the application of various principles and techniques from computer science, engineering and mathematical analysis. Software development aims to create efficient, reliable, and easy-to-use software.

WebJul 30, 2024 · It’s a set of software tools and programs used by developers to create applications for specific platforms. SDK tools will include a range of things, including libraries, documentation, code samples, processes, …

WebDec 1, 2024 · The software development life cycle (SDLC) is the process of planning, writing, and modifying software. It encompasses a set of procedures, methods, and techniques used in software development. Developers use the approach as they design and write modern software for computers, cloud deployment, mobile phones, video games, and more. solutions for slippery wood stairsWebApr 10, 2024 · The assistant could do so, thereby reducing the time and effort required to maintain the codebase. Preview of the future: Copilot X in the wings. GitHub recently introduced Copilot X, a technical preview of its vision for the future of AI-assisted software development. The new tool combines chat and terminal interfaces directly into the IDE. solutions for slow macbook proWebJul 21, 2024 · Work breakdown structure (WBS) covers 100% scope of your project including time, cost of software development, developers needed, sub tasks, operational tasks, … solutions for snoring s4sWebOct 4, 2015 · As you can see, it doesn't attempt to explain how all software works. For example, it does not explain how operating systems or user interfaces work, but the key … solutions for small kitchensWebAug 20, 2024 · Next stage is to start the programming once you finalize the requirement. Testing. Once the coding part is completed, it is essential to perform a quality check on the entire code. Software testing is performed to verify and validate the product and ensure it matches the quality standards of requirement. solutions for sleep medicationWebApr 8, 2024 · 1. Designing The Software Program. A software application’s blueprint is created during the design phase. To show how the program will appear and work, the … small body shopin port orchardWebJan 18, 2024 · A software development company works by developing, designing, and maintaining software applications for clients. The process usually begins with the client … solutions for social security problems